How to use pivot points indicator for stock trading? Standard or Fibonacci? How to determine entry and exit points? I found this very useful tutorial which I'll be viewing over and over again, till I master the strategy. https://youtu.be/bkSS_kPCctQ Standard of Fibonacci? - Fibonacci is recommended.  What can Fibonacci Pivot Point indicator be used for? - Determine the entry and exit points.  - Confirm a bullish or bearish trend.  How to determine the trend? - When prices are below the pivot point, it is bearish.  - When prices are above the pivot point, it is bullish.  How to determine the buy point? - In a bullish trend, buy when the price touches the centre pivot point, and target the sell when the price reaches R1 or R2. R1 and R2 are the resistance lines above. - In a bearish trend, sell when the price touches the centre pivot point, and target to buy when the price reaches S1 or S2.
